Clinical Inpatient Pharmacist Acute Care Hospital (Contract North Dakota Region)
Overview
A leading regional acute care hospital is seeking an experienced Clinical Inpatient Pharmacist to support its inpatient pharmacy services. This position involves verifying medication orders overseeing dispensing processes and providing clinical pharmacotherapy support to interdisciplinary teams. The role is well-suited for pharmacists with recent acute care experience who enjoy a collaborative fast-paced hospital environment. This is a contract assignment with competitive weekly compensation.
Key Responsibilities
- Perform comprehensive order verification for accuracy safety and adherence to clinical protocols
- Oversee medication preparation and dispensing in accordance with hospital and regulatory standards
- Provide therapeutic drug monitoring and clinical interventions to optimize patient outcomes
- Collaborate with physicians nurses and other care team members to support evidence-based medication management
- Participate in antimicrobial stewardship and other clinical pharmacy initiatives
- Respond to medication-related inquiries from healthcare staff
- Review and adjust medication regimens based on lab values patient conditions and clinical guidelines
- Support transitions of care through medication reconciliation activities
- Ensure compliance with controlled substance management and documentation procedures
- Maintain accurate records within the electronic health record and pharmacy systems
- Contribute to quality improvement efforts within the pharmacy department
Qualifications
- Active pharmacist license in the state of practice (or eligibility to obtain)
- Minimum 1 year of recent inpatient or acute care pharmacy experience
- Strong knowledge of hospital pharmacy operations and clinical therapeutics
- Ability to work independently and collaboratively in a multidisciplinary setting
- Up-to-date resume with full work history
- Professional references validating clinical experience
- Completion of a pharmacy skills or competency checklist (as required)
Work Environment & Schedule
Contract assignment approximately 30 weeks in duration within a regional acute care hospital serving the North Dakota area. Full-time schedule; specific shift details provided during the interview process.
